Scheherazade, the Endless Collection of CAM
New exhibition of Gulbenkian Centro de Arte Moderna's collection, inspired by the legendary narrator of One Thousand and One Nights. Fourteen thematic nuclei echo celebrated artistic narratives.

Diogo Pimentão
Retrospective at Gulbenkian - Centro de Arte Moderna examining drawing practice and redefinition. Works on paper and graphite, often combined with cement, plaster, and acrylic.

Para que servem as coisas?
Long-term exhibition at MUDE occupying floors 3 and 4, moving beyond iconic design objects to examine design's function and meaning. The show reopens questions about utility, purpose, and value.

Teresa Couto Pinto
Exhibition at MUDE exploring the singular figure of António Variações (1944-1984), whose emergence in 1981 through O Passeio dos Alegres marked a turning point in Portuguese pop music.

Portugal by Todd Webb
First solo exhibition dedicated to Todd Webb, major American photographer of the late 20th century. Photographs of Portugal from the 1970s and 1980s, recently rediscovered.

Maria Helena Vieira da Silva
Exhibition revealing an essential dimension of Maria Helena Vieira da Silva's work, where drawing emerges as a space of experimentation and thought.

Ceramic-Matter-Woman: Rita GT
Rita GT, from Viana do Castelo, explores how body, matter, and gesture produce language. New exhibition at ZET explores semiotics of gesture through ceramic forms.
